Walking into Crawford's Restaurant feels like stepping into a familiar Baton Rouge story where comfort food, conversation, and community all meet at the same table. Located at 1980 Staring Ln, Baton Rouge, LA 70810, United States, this diner-style spot has built a reputation over decades by doing one thing exceptionally well-serving honest Southern food that keeps people coming back without trying too hard to impress.

The menu leans heavily into Southern classics and diner staples, offering breakfast, lunch, and early dinner options that feel timeless. Think eggs cooked exactly how you order them, biscuits that don’t need dressing up, and plate lunches that rotate with daily specials. On my visit, the meatloaf special sold out before noon, which the server mentioned happens more often than not. That kind of demand says more than any marketing ever could. The cooking process here stays refreshingly traditional-scratch-made sides, slow-cooked meats, and recipes that prioritize flavor over flair.

One standout moment came when a server explained how the gravy is prepared fresh every morning, using pan drippings and careful seasoning rather than shortcuts.
